Differentiate between ferrous and non-ferrous minerals.

Difference between ferrous and non-ferrous minerals —
| Ferrous Minerals | Non-ferrous Minerals |
|---|---|
| They contain iron and are thus heavier in weight. They are reddish in colour. | These minerals do not have iron content. They do not have magnetic properties. |
| For example, iron ore and manganese. | For example, copper and bauxite. |
